What companies run services between Tilburg, Netherlands and Vienna, Austria?

You can take a train from Tilburg to Wien Westbahnhof via Eindhoven Centraal, Venlo, Düsseldorf Hbf, München Hbf, and Salzburg Hauptbahnhof in around 12h 20m. Alternatively, FlixBus operates a bus from Breda central train station to Vienna, International Busterminal (VIB) 3 times a week. Tickets cost €100–170 and the journey takes 17h 35m.
